The cave cryodome split from its ancestor, the cryodome. It now grows on the walls at the mouth of Mae Sandstone Caves. It can only live there because it depends upon sunlight. It is now twice as big and has strong roots to keep in place. They use the same glass-like lenses as their ancestor, making the cave walls sparkle like a disco ball. They need very little nutrients to grow and reproduce by asexually budding.
